DC-DC 12V 3A Power Supply Module Buck Regulator Module 24V 18V To 12V Fixed Output Step Down Module

DC-DC 12V 3A Power Supply Module Buck Regulator Module 24V 18V To 12V Fixed Output Step Down Module
sku: 104971501860314806 gb3006130126711663gb
$4.00
Shipping from: China
   Price history chart & currency exchange rate